Pacific Partnership pre-deployment site survey team visits Yap

The team paid a brief courtesy visit on Gov. Sebastian Anefal and Lt. Gov. Tony Tareg before meeting Director James Gilmar and his staff at the Department of Health Services.

During the meeting with the governor, it was pointed out the Pacific Partnership 2011 will visit five countries in the Pacific including the FSM.  The naval amphibious vessel will dock at the Pohnpei port and have fly-away medical missions to the other states.

Following their meeting at the Department of Health Services, the team also visited several Wa’ab Community Health Centers. Details of the medical assistance in early July will be coordinated closely between Lt. Carlos M. Coleman, medical regulating control officer of the U.S. military who is also on the visiting team and assigned health personnel from the Department of Health Services.
